We Built This City (https://www.stereogum.com/2105047/the-number-ones-starships-we-built-this-city/columns/the-number-ones/) by Starship was a huge hit (https://www.reddit.com/r/80s/comments/1bjfz4r/setting_the_record_straight_on_we_built_this_city/) in 1985. It was a number one song which went on to become a rock classic and radio staple. In more recent years, however, it has been labelled (https://www.reddit.com/r/AskOldPeople/comments/1k3efdg/was_the_song_we_built_this_city_by_starship/) as one of the worst songs ever (https://www.reddit.com/r/ToddintheShadow/comments/1k6fxz5/is_we_built_the_city_the_worst_song_of_all_time/). Even Starship vocalist Grace Slick has called the song 'stupid'. But why has it gained this unfortunate label (https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=YaGXYd1uSRE) and is there any weight to it?
